J327 XAR is a 1992 Suzuki Vitara in White with a 1,590c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 8 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 75%.
Across all 1992 Suzuki Vitara models, the average MOT pass rate is 62.1% with a typical mileage of 54,188 miles. This particular vehicle has performed better than the average for its year.
The most common reason a Suzuki Vitara fails its MOT is brake pipe excessively corroded, accounting for 34,457 recorded failures. If you're considering buying J327 XAR,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The Suzuki Vitara typically stays on UK roads for around 36 years. At 34 years old, this Suzuki Vitara is approaching the upper end of the typical lifespan for this model.
